小猫和摄像头

date
Jan 28, 2024
outer_link
slug
cat-and-cctv
status
Published
tags
weekly
summary
无聊的时候写了一个脚本来截图
type
Post
安装 ffmpeg
sudo apt-get install ffmpeg
创建脚本 script.sh
#!/bin/bash

# 完整的 ffmpeg 路径
FFMPEG_PATH="/usr/bin/ffmpeg"

# RTSP 流地址
RTSP_URL="rtsp://"

# 图片保存的目录
OUTPUT_DIR=""

# 图片格式
IMAGE_FORMAT="jpg"

# 设置时区为北京时间
export TZ='Asia/Shanghai'

# 当前时间戳,用于文件命名
TIMESTAMP=$(date +%Y%m%d%H%M%S)

# 开始解析并保存单一图片
"$FFMPEG_PATH" -i "$RTSP_URL" -frames:v 1 "$OUTPUT_DIR/image_$TIMESTAMP.$IMAGE_FORMAT" && \
# 截图成功后发送 GET 请求
curl "https://"
sudo chmod +x takeOne.sh
创建 crontab 任务,每十分钟截图一次:
crontab -e

*/10 * * * * /path/to/the/script.sh
 

© YM.SI 2023 - 2024 - Build with Next.js & Notion